Essential Elements of Home Automation Systems
Before investing in home automation technology, you should understand the core components that make these systems work:
- Central Hub: The brain of your home automation system. This device communicates with all your connected devices.
- Smart Devices: Lighting fixtures and other connected appliances that integrate with your residential automation network.
- Connectivity: Zigbee networks that enable communication between your automated home systems components.
- Mobile Interface: Mobile applications that let you manage your smart home systems from anywhere.
- Automation Rules: Schedules that allow your home automation integration to operate independently.
Finding the Best Home Automation System for Your Needs
The process of choosing a smart home system requires careful consideration. Start by assessing your current needs. Are you primarily interested in cost reduction, peace of mind, or daily comfort? Our experts recommend creating a list of priority features before exploring specific intelligent home systems.
Next, consider your financial situation. Home automation technology ranges from economical systems to high-end installations. You don't need to implement everything at once—many homeowners prefer a gradual expansion to their home automation setup.
Compatibility is crucial when selecting home automation integration. Ensure your chosen platform supports the manufacturers you want to use. Popular smart home systems like Amazon Alexa offer broad device compatibility, making residential automation deployment more straightforward.

Protection Considerations for Intelligent Home Solutions
When implementing automated home systems, security must be a top priority. Ensure your home automation system includes strong encryption. Change default passwords, enable two-factor authentication, and keep your building automation systems updated with the latest security patches.
Our experts recommend using secure networks for your smart home systems. Regular updates and monitoring help protect your automated home systems from potential vulnerabilities.

How much does home automation installation typically cost?
Costs vary widely depending on scale. Basic intelligent home solutions might cost $500-$1,500, while comprehensive home automation integration can range from $5,000 to $20,000+ depending on your specific residential automation needs.
Will smart home systems really save me money?
Yes! Proper residential automation can reduce energy consumption by up to 30% through optimized heating and cooling. Over time, these cost reductions often offset your initial investment in home automation solutions.
